@mantine/core
Version:
React components library focused on usability, accessibility and developer experience
13 lines (12 loc) • 616 B
JavaScript
"use client";
import { deepMerge } from "../../utils/deep-merge/deep-merge.mjs";
import { defaultCssVariablesResolver } from "./default-css-variables-resolver.mjs";
//#region packages/@mantine/core/src/core/MantineProvider/MantineCssVariables/get-merged-variables.ts
function getMergedVariables({ theme, generator }) {
const defaultResolver = defaultCssVariablesResolver(theme);
const providerGenerator = generator?.(theme);
return providerGenerator ? deepMerge(defaultResolver, providerGenerator) : defaultResolver;
}
//#endregion
export { getMergedVariables };
//# sourceMappingURL=get-merged-variables.mjs.map